Saturated fat DOESN'T cause Diabetes
Description
We've heard time and time again that eating saturated fat increases the risk for diabetes. The problem is that it simply isn't true. A new study helps us see that the premise is false. I will briefly discuss the study, and more importantly, I discuss take home lessons for to help you better evaluate these studies and decide if it is important for you.
